WebOsmia bicornis ( synonym Osmia rufa) is a species of mason bee, and is known as the red mason bee due to its covering of dense gingery hair. [2] [3] [4] [5] It is a solitary bee that nests in holes or stems and is polylectic, meaning it forages pollen from various different flowering plants. [6] WebIdentification. WebCrimson red clover (Trifolium incarnatum) has dark red pollen that will make the bee’s pollen sacs a dark red. Henbit ( Lamium amplexicaule) has reddish-purple pollen. When a honey bee has gathered pollen from henbit, the pollen corbicula will be filled with bright purple pollen. Barbara H.
